Life Savers
Learn life-saving skills for infants and children. Our certified instructors will train you in the basics of infant and child CPR and teach you valuable skills in child safety. Participation cards awarded when you complete the course. Classes are held on the second Thursday night of each month, from 7:30 to 9:30 p.m. Our CPR instructors will work with your schedule if these times are not suitable for you.

CPR
This Healthcare Provider course will cover Adult, Child, and Infant CPR, AED and choking. Participants will be required to pass skills stations and a written exam to earn certification.

Heart & Soul Cancer Support Group
For anyone who has recently been diagnosed with cancer, meeting regularly with others who have been affected can offer loving, understanding support. Meetings are held on the third Tuesday of each month from 7 to 8:30 pm at the hospital.
